Output 871fabfa89409756abd4ba3a67bf451b23c6f459876b431a81152df9693a0c1e:4

value
660100
script pubkey
OP_0 OP_PUSHBYTES_20 eeaee56aca3f1dbcd3e15520cac27c657f157453
address
bc1qa6hw26k28uwme5lp25sv4snuv4l32azn3g83fk
transaction
871fabfa89409756abd4ba3a67bf451b23c6f459876b431a81152df9693a0c1e
spent
true